Appendix C Compliance Information and Translated Safety Warnings Regulatory Standards Compliance Table C-2 Industry EMC, Safety, and Environmental Standards (continued) Specification Standard Qwest NEBS Compliance TCG Checklist ATT NEBS requirements ATT TP76200 level 3 and TCG Checklist ETSI ETS 300 019-2-1, Class 1.1 Storage ETS 300 019-2-2, Class 2.1 and 2.2 Transportation ETS 300 019-2-3, Class 3.1E Stationary Use Table C-3 GR-1089 Installation and Caution Instructions Shielded cable grounded at both ends specified for copper telecom ports. Caution The intra-building port(s) of the equipment or subassembly is suitable for connection to intra-building or unexposed wiring or cabling only. The intra-building port(s) of the equipment or subassembly must not be metallically connected to interfaces which connect to the OSP or its wiring. These interfaces are designed for use as intra-building interfaces only (Type 2 or Type 4 ports as described in GR-1089-CORE, Issue 4) and require isolation from the exposed OSP cabling. The addition of primary protectors is not sufficient protection in order to connect these interfaces metallically to OSP wiring. The Catalyst 4900 Series Switches have AC power ports that are intended for deployments where an external Surge Protective Device (SPD) is utilized at the AC power service equipment (see definition in National Electric Code). The Catalyst 4900 Series Switches are designed for a Common Bonding Network (CBN) installation. The Catalyst 4900 Series Switches can be installed in network telecommunication facilities or locations where the National Electric Code applies. 78-18039-02 Catalyst 4900 Series Switch Installation Guide C-41
